Chloë Grace Moretz has captivated audiences with her versatile performances across various genres. One of her most compelling roles is in "The Miseducation of Cameron Post" (2018), a drama that delves into the complex themes of identity and self-discovery. This film, set in the 1990s, follows the journey of a teenage girl sent to a conversion therapy camp. Moretz's portrayal of Cameron Post is both poignant and powerful, showcasing her ability to tackle challenging and emotionally charged roles.
Conversion Therapy Drama"The Miseducation of Cameron Post" is a stark and emotional exploration of conversion therapy, a controversial practice aimed at changing an individual's sexual orientation. The film sheds light on the psychological and emotional toll such practices can have on young individuals. Chloë Grace Moretz's performance is a standout, bringing depth and authenticity to the character of Cameron Post. The film serves as a critical commentary on the harmful effects of conversion therapy, making it a significant piece in the realm of LGBTQ cinema.

Cameron Post ReviewReviews for "The Miseducation of Cameron Post" have been overwhelmingly positive, with critics praising the film's sensitive handling of its subject matter and the strong performances from its cast. Chloë Grace Moretz received particular acclaim for her portrayal of Cameron Post, with many noting her ability to convey the character's internal struggle and resilience. The film's direction and screenplay were also highlighted for their nuanced approach to a difficult topic.

LGBTQ Coming-of-Age"The Miseducation of Cameron Post" is a significant addition to the LGBTQ coming-of-age genre. The film explores themes of identity, acceptance, and self-discovery, resonating with audiences who have experienced similar struggles. Chloë Grace Moretz's performance, along with the supporting cast, brings authenticity and emotional depth to the story. The film's exploration of these themes makes it a valuable contribution to LGBTQ cinema, offering representation and visibility to a often marginalized community.
Sundance Film Festival Winner"The Miseducation of Cameron Post" made its debut at the Sundance Film Festival, where it received the Grand Jury Prize for U.S. Dramatic. This prestigious award underscores the film's impact and the recognition it has garnered within the industry. The Sundance Film Festival is known for showcasing innovative and thought-provoking cinema, and the film's success there is a testament to its quality and significance.
